Output 83ed4c0bc101ac75c93a5da29522d4595e529c0563b58c3c0d9e650792bcb92b:0

value
1189536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b57033e607df7d08d9beee5ae8fa3607ca30d9 OP_EQUAL
address
34mFaRkzZy1K2Q4LAmurvQiWYk6wtoab52
transaction
83ed4c0bc101ac75c93a5da29522d4595e529c0563b58c3c0d9e650792bcb92b
spent
true